Gel Permeation Chromatograph / GPC System (GPC SEC)

A gel permeation chromatograph (GPC) is used to separate the components of a sample by size, this is known as size-exclusion chromatography (SEC). GPC systems are widely used to analyze polymers and proteins in manufacturing, chemistry, and biology labs for quality control and analysis. GPC systems are composed of porous beads (the gel) inside a column, a pump to move the sample and eluent through the column, and a detector to detect when different analytes are eluted through the column. The detectors can be concentration sensitive or molecular weight sensitive. Each gel permeation system has a range of sizes it can detect based on the pore sizes of the beads in the column, so before deciding on a system make sure you know the parameters you need. There are different types of porous beads that have varying affinities for materials and it is best for the gel to have a low affinity for the material you wish to analyze.
